> > The LCDIF includes a color space converter that supports YUV input. Use
> > it to support YUV planes, either through the converter if the output
> > format is RGB, or in conversion bypass mode otherwise.

> > +/*
> > + * Despite the reference manual stating the opposite, the D1, D2 and D3 offset
> > + * values are added to Y, U and V, not subtracted. They must thus be programmed
> > + * with negative values.
> 
> Can you add the generic conversion equations with [A-D][1-3]
> coefficient symbols as comments in code, like imx-pxp.c does?  It will
> improve code readability better and tell which coefficient is which.
> Also for RGB to YCbCr conversion if you want to do that with this
> series.  Sorry for not pointing this out in v2 review cycle.
